I think that I will probably deprecate this >>function in the near future as it is pretty useless. Anyone looking for >>that functionality can just do an __ffs(__node_to_cpu_mask(node)) >>instead, and hope that there is a reasonably quick implementation of >>__node_to_cpu_mask. > > I'm using this in the simple NUMA scheduler. This is quite useful > for iterating through a specific node's CPUs. Yes, the functionality > can be obtained in a different manner, but is less obvious. Hmmm... This is true, but I'd like to keep the topology functions as minimal as possible. Since the functionality is so easily duplicated, and in almost every arch, is implemented almost identically, it seems a waste. In most architectures, they itterate across cpus, either returning the first one on the node, or adding each to a mask and returning that.
